
A Transformative Leap in Health and Wellness: Wearable Brain Stimulation
Imagine a world where treatment for mental health conditions, cognitive decline, and neuropsychiatric disorders is as easy as slipping on a headband. Researchers at the Institute of Automation of the Chinese Academy of Sciences are turning this vision into reality with their new wearable brain stimulation device. This innovative technology combines the principles of repetitive transcranial magnetic stimulation (rTMS) with a compact and portable design that allows individuals to receive therapy while on the go, revolutionizing health and wellness approaches particularly in settings like San Antonio where community health initiatives thrive.
Unpacking the Technology: How It Works
This revolutionary device allows therapeutic magnetic pulses to be delivered to the brain without the constraints of bulky equipment or the need for a constant power supply. Traditional rTMS devices require power from standard outlets and are designed for stationary use, making them impractical for mobile therapies. However, by employing advanced engineering techniques, the researchers have developed a lightweight, battery-powered system capable of generating strong magnetic fields with significantly reduced energy needs.
Enhancing Adherence and Accessibility in Treatment
One of the major barriers in mental health treatment is adherence; frequent trips to clinics can lead to dropouts and increased costs. The introduction of this wearable technology presents a breakthrough opportunity for holistic health practices, especially in areas where access to medical facilities may be limited. This innovation not only supports those suffering from long-term conditions like depression and stroke recovery but also empowers users to maintain their normal daily routines while receiving treatment.
